Diallel analysis of F₁ hybrids obtained from crossing two spring barley varieties /Aramir, Diva/ with four high- protein strains /CJ 3614, EP 79, Hor 2526, R 567/ is presented in the paper. Yield structure traits and the protein content in grain dry matter were investigated. By the respective calculations significance of variance of general and specific combining ability for all the traits tested has been proved. Complete dominance for 1000 grain weight and partial dominance for plant height and weight of grains per plant as well as prevalence of additive action of genes over dominance for ear length and protein content have been found.
The semi-diallel crossing of different lines derived from the following varieties and strains: Oregon 394, 642 Carsten 102, Мех x Мех, Atlas 66, Marksman, Kr 118/78, Arminda, Liwilla allowed to determine the action of genes responsible for 12 useful traits of F₁ hybrids of winter wheat. Among 12 estimated traits the epistasis was involved in heritability of all tests except for the plant height. That were Carston and Liwilla lines, in which no epistatic inheritance was observed. Upon eliminating the lines causing epistasis, different degrees of partial dominance of genes in inheritance of height and tillering of plants, lenght and compactness of ear, number of spikelets and grains per ear and per spikelet have been found. The weight of grains per ear, whole plant nad 1000 grain weight were governed by overdominance of genes. The dominant genes caused an increase of the number of grains per spikelet, the grain weight per ear and plant and the 1000 grain weight.
Five lines of spring «beat were crossed in a complete diallel design and then their analysis was performed after Hayman and Jinks. The lines were derived from the following spring wheat varieties: Azteca and Saric /Mexico/, Cesar /France/, Sharbati Sonera /India/ and 19395-USA /USA/. Plant height, number of ears per plant, number of grains per ear, 1000 grain weight and weight of grains per plant were analyzed. The plant height and the number of productive ears were determined by overdominance, whereas a high share of genetic additive variance was found in case of inheritance of the number of grains per ear and the 1000 grain weight.
